Are you ready to take ownership of asset management across one of the UK's largest healthcare estates?

Wythenshawe Hospital is looking for an experienced Asset Manager to play a pivotal role in shaping how critical assets are managed, maintained, and planned for the future. Working closely with engineering, project, compliance, and operational teams, you'll ensure asset information, maintenance schedules, and project handovers are captured accurately and transformed into meaningful data that supports the safe and efficient running of the hospital.

This is an opportunity to make a visible impact, influence long term asset strategy, and help drive continuous improvement across a complex and evolving healthcare environment.

What You'll Do:

  • Develop, deploy, and manage site specific Asset Lifecycle Management (LAMP) strategies to optimise asset performance and longevity
  • Maintain and update the asset register in accordance with data standards, collaborating with project teams to enable seamless change data integration into Global Maximo
  • Manage relationships with PFI consortium Lifecycle Partners and key stakeholders to ensure effective asset management and project delivery
  • Use data analysis and scenario modelling to support decision making, risk assessment, and the development of strategic recommendations for asset interventions
  • Lead the training and development of teams involved in asset management to enhance skills and ensure compliance with organisational objectives
  • Ensure adherence to data management, change control protocols, and NHS Condition B obligations, with regular auditing and continuous improvement of asset management systems
  • Prepare detailed reports, guidance documentation, and policies to support asset management objectives and organisational compliance
  • Demonstrate strong IT proficiency, including Microsoft Office Suite, AutoCAD, and project management tools, with the ability to interpret technical drawings and data
